构建服务器群集必备神器:高效管理工具一览

服务器群集用什么工具

时间:2024-10-17 21:49


在当今数字化时代,服务器群集作为支撑大规模应用、保障高可用性和提升系统性能的关键基础设施,其重要性不言而喻

    构建一个高效、稳定且易于管理的服务器群集,离不开一系列专业而强大的工具支持

    这些工具不仅简化了部署流程,还极大地增强了系统的可扩展性、灵活性和故障恢复能力

    以下,我们将深入探讨构建服务器群集时不可或缺的几类核心工具,以及它们如何以无可辩驳的说服力成为行业标配

     1. 虚拟化技术:VMware vSphere、Hyper-V与KVM 论述要点:虚拟化技术是构建服务器群集的基础

    VMware vSphere凭借其成熟的技术、广泛的生态系统及强大的性能优化能力,长期以来一直是业界的领头羊

    它通过提供虚拟机(VM)的集中管理、动态资源分配和高级故障转移功能,使得构建高可用性的群集变得简单高效

    而微软的Hyper-V作为Windows Server内置的虚拟化平台,则以其与Windows操作系统的无缝集成和低成本优势,成为许多企业的首选

    此外,开源的KVM(基于Linux的虚拟化技术)凭借其灵活性、高性能及广泛的社区支持,也赢得了大量用户的青睐

     2. 容器技术:Docker与Kubernetes 论述要点:随着微服务架构的兴起,容器技术成为现代应用部署的新宠

    Docker以其轻量级、可移植和易于部署的特点,极大地简化了应用程序的打包、分发和运行过程

    然而,在构建大型服务器群集时,单个Docker容器的管理能力显得力不从心

    这时,Kubernetes(K8s)作为容器编排的领军者,凭借其强大的服务发现、负载均衡、自动扩展和故障恢复能力,成为管理大规模容器化应用的理想选择

    Kubernetes通过提供声明式配置、丰富的插件生态和强大的社区支持,让服务器群集的管理变得更加智能化和自动化

     3. 负载均衡器:Nginx、HAProxy与AWS ELB 论述要点:负载均衡器是确保服务器群集高效运行的关键组件

    Nginx以其高并发处理能力、低资源消耗和广泛的反向代理、缓存及HTTP服务器功能而闻名

    HAProxy则以其卓越的性能和丰富的协议支持(包括TCP、HTTP及SSL等),成为高性能Web服务器和应用服务器的首选负载均衡器

    在云环境中,AWS Elastic Load Balancer(ELB)提供了灵活的负载分配、自动扩展和跨可用区故障转移功能,是AWS云上构建高可用群集的重要工具

     4. 监控与日志分析工具:Prometheus、Grafana与ELK Stack 论述要点:有效的监控和日志分析是保障服务器群集稳定运行的关键

    Prometheus作为一款开源的监控和警报系统,以其灵活的查询语言、强大的数据收集能力及对Kubernetes的原生支持而备受推崇

    Grafana则作为Prometheus的可视化工具,提供了丰富的图表和面板,让监控数据一目了然

    ELK Stack(Elasticsearch、Logstash、Kibana)则是一套强大的日志收集、处理和展示工具,帮助开发者快速定位问题、分析系统性能并优化用户体验

     结语 综上所述,构建高效的服务器群集离不开虚拟化技术、容器技术、负载均衡器以及监控与日志分析工具的综合运用

    这些工具不仅提升了系统的可用性、可扩展性和灵活性,还极大地降低了运维成本,加速了业务创新

    在选择具体工具时,企业应根据自身业务需求、技术栈及预算等因素综合考虑,确保所选工具能够最大程度地满足业务发展的需求

    随着技术的不断进步,未来还将有更多创新工具涌现,为服务器群集的构建与管理带来更多可能性

    

内网穿透工具自托管 vs 云端中转:穿云箭和花生壳优缺点深度分析
内网ip远程控制,借助内网IP实现远程控制的完整指南
远程访问内网IP:打破网络边界的连接艺术
理解Windows系统中的NAT转发功能
内网穿透工具自托管 vs 云端中转:穿云箭和花生壳优缺点分析
手把手配置SSR端口转发:UDP协议支持与高级设置详解
什么是nat123?nat123的核心功能
nat123端口映射:轻松实现外网访问内网
nat123下载:轻松获取内网穿透工具
nat123官网:老牌内网穿透工具